@ -21,6 +21,13 @@ specifically the [`rustc_driver::run_compiler` function][rd_rc] (not to be confu
|
|||
`interface::run_compiler`). The `rustc_driver::run_compiler` function takes a bunch of
|
||||
command-line args and some other configurations and drives the compilation to completion.
|
||||
|
||||
`rustc_driver::run_compiler` also takes a [`Callbacks`][cb]. In the past, when
|
||||
the `rustc_driver::run_compiler` was the primary way to use the compiler as a
|
||||
library, these callbacks were used to have some custom code run after different
|
||||
phases of the compilation. If you read [Appendix A], you may notice the use of the
|
||||
types `CompilerCalls` and `CompileController`, which no longer exist. `Callbacks`
|
||||
replaces this functionality.
